Fermat's theorem c++
WebNetwork Security: Fermat's Little Theorem Topics discussed: 1) Fermat’s Little Theorem – Statement and Explanation. Euler's Theorem Neso Academy 57K views 1 year ago Modular Exponentiation... WebFeb 9, 2024 · The idea is simple, we iterate through all numbers from 1 to n and for every relatively prime number, we check if its (n-1)th power under modulo n is 1 or not. Below is a the program to check if a given number is Carmichael or not. C++ Java Python3 C# PHP Javascript C #include using namespace std; int gcd (int a, int b) { if (a < b)
Fermat's theorem c++
Did you know?
WebFermat's little theorem is the basis for the Fermat primality test and is one of the fundamental results of elementary number theory. The theorem is named after Pierre de Fermat, who stated it in 1640. It is called the "little theorem" to distinguish it from Fermat's Last Theorem. [3] History [ edit] Pierre de Fermat WebJul 7, 2024 · The first theorem is Wilson’s theorem which states that (p − 1)! + 1 is divisible by p, for p prime. Next, we present Fermat’s theorem, also known as Fermat’s little theorem which states that ap and a have the same remainders when divided by p where …
WebMar 15, 2024 · Fermat's little theorem is a fundamental theorem in elementary number theory, which provides compute powers of integers modulo prime numbers. It is a specific case of Euler's theorem, and is essential in applications of elementary number theory, … WebApr 28, 2010 · Fermat’s Last Theorem, of course, states that no solution exists for the equation a n + b n = c n for positive integers a, b, and c and for integer n>2. Here n=3 and a,b,c are in the range [1..1000]. On a platform with 32-bit integers 1000 is a reasonable …
WebFermat’s theorem, also known as Fermat’s little theorem and Fermat’s primality test, in number theory, the statement, first given in 1640 by French mathematician Pierre de Fermat, that for any prime number p and any integer a such that p does not divide a (the … WebMar 22, 2024 · Fermat Factorization: Fermat’s Factorization method is based on the representation of an odd integer as the difference of two squares. For an integer N, we want a and b such as: N = a 2 - b 2 = (a+b) (a-b) where (a+b) and (a-b) are the factors of the number N. Approach: Get the number as an object of BigInteger class Find the square …
WebFermat's Theorem can be written as ap≡ a (mod p) (this is the same as saying p (ap- a), `read as p dividesap- a`). We’ll use the above statement, assume it’s true and prove the same for p ((a+1)p- (a+1)). The base case when a = 1 holds for the induction proof. => …
WebDec 14, 2016 · Fermat’s Last Theorem says that there are no integers a, b, and c such that a^n + b^n = c^n except in the case when n = 2. Write a method named checkFermat that takes four integers as parameters— a, b, c and n—and that checks to see if Fermat’s … baldipata telefilmWebMar 15, 2024 · Fermat's little theorem is a fundamental theorem in elementary number theory, which provides compute powers of integers modulo prime numbers. It is a specific case of Euler's theorem, and is essential in applications of elementary number theory, such as primality testing and public-key cryptography. This is referred to as Fermat’s little … arik chapmanWebAug 17, 2024 · No headers. Fermat’s Big Theorem or, as it is also called, Fermat’s Last Theorem states that \(x^n + y^n = z^n\) has no solutions in positive integers \(x, y, z\) when \(n > 2\).This was proved by Andrew Wiles in 1995 over 350 years after it was first mentioned by Fermat. The theorem that concerns us in this chapter is Fermat’s Little … baldi partyWebFermat's little theorem is the basis for the Fermat primality test and is one of the fundamental results of elementary number theory. The theorem is named after Pierre de Fermat, who stated it in 1640. It is called the "little … baldipatWebFermat's last theorem is a theorem first proposed by Fermat in the form of a note scribbled in the margin of his copy of the ancient Greek text Arithmetica by Diophantus. The scribbled note was discovered posthumously, and the original is now lost. However, a copy was preserved in a book published by Fermat's son. baldi party mod menuWebRecap: Modular Arithmetic Definition: a ≡ b (mod m) if and only if m a – b Consequences: – a ≡ b (mod m) iff a mod m = b mod m (Congruence ⇔ Same remainder) – If a ≡ b (mod m) and c ≡ d (mod m), then a + c ≡ b + d (mod m) ac ≡ bd (mod m) (Congruences can sometimes be treated like equations) arik dondiWebTheorem 1: Thuật toán FermatTesting sử dụng O ( log 3 N) thao tác bít để kiểm tra tính nguyên tố của số nguyên N. Theo định lí Fermat, thuật toán FermatTesting luôn trả lại kết quả đúng nếu đầu vào N là số nguyên tố. Hầu hết các thuật toán kiểm tra nguyên tố ngẫu nhiên thỏa mãn tính chất này. baldi partners